Kenya Railways is cautioning SGR passengers not to go beyond the stop they have been booked to. This is following a social media message that raised the question of whether one can buy a ticket to one stop and go as far as the next stop.
A user on X claimed that it is possible to buy a ticket from Mombasa to Voi and travel to Nairobi or buy a ticket from Nairobi to Athi River and travel to Mombasa. There was then a debate on whether there is a loophole.
However, the Kenya Railways has stated that it is not possible to do that and that the tickets will be checked along the way, and if you are found using the train and going beyond the indicated destination, you will be handed over to the police.
“This claim is incorrect. Ticket checks are conducted during the journey, and anyone travelling beyond their booked station will be handed over to the police. Kenya Railways remains committed to fair and safe travel for all,” the agency said.
